What is Bagi, the Monster of Mighty Nature (1984) about?

This animated adventure follows Bagi, a genetically enhanced kitten who escapes a lab and forms a deep connection with a lonely boy named Ryosuke. Years later, their bond leads to a thrilling quest that merges the rugged spirit of a Western with a modern, emotional narrative.

Who directed Bagi, the Monster of Mighty Nature?

Osamu Tezuka, the legendary creator behind *Astro Boy* and *Kimba the White Lion*, directed this innovative TV movie.

About Bagi, the Monster of Mighty Nature (1984) — A Sci-Fi Adventure Blending Animation and Heart

Dive into Osamu Tezuka's futuristic animated gem, *Bagi, the Monster of Mighty Nature (1984)*, a bold fusion of fantasy and sci-fi adventure that feels decades ahead of its time. This 90-minute TV movie follows a genetically enhanced kitten, Bagi, who escapes a controversial lab and finds a kindred spirit in lonely young Ryosuke. Years later, their paths cross in a gripping quest that blends the grit of a spaghetti Western with the emotional depth of a contemporary story, all while exploring themes of isolation, scientific ethics, and the unbreakable bond between humans and animals.

Set against the backdrop of Japan's 1984 gene recombination experiments, Tezuka's visionary tale challenges viewers to question the boundaries of science and morality.
